What is the deadline for councils and out-of-council units (local PTAs) to submit their Annual Historian Reports to 23rd District PTA?

0
10

The deadline is May 10. Units within a council must submit their Annual Historian Reports through channels by the deadline set by their council. Units should make a copy of their report, and forward that to their council, retaining the original for the units records. Councils should make a copy of their council Annual Historian Report, forwarding that along with a copy of an Annual Historian Report from each of their units, to 23rd District PTA. Sources California State PTA Toolkit, 2004-2005 (Officer and Chairmen Job Descriptions), The Communicator, (Historian: Volunteer Hours) October 1999.
